Transaction 14442328936bbce8166f59029ab36cd08abf6a71e608db1348c21ae5af3f171c
1 Input
2 Outputs
- 14442328936bbce8166f59029ab36cd08abf6a71e608db1348c21ae5af3f171c:0
- 14442328936bbce8166f59029ab36cd08abf6a71e608db1348c21ae5af3f171c:1
value 44489757
address 12KFJwZHG79SxCqmU4ccfedY6EuA4ADN6T
value 1189321
address 39N8WmC9tzHA7QGBcjgq4xe4MXhBxRfii6